So right now timing is 10 degrees initial until 1000 RPM, then I add in 24 mechanical all in by 3000 rpm for 34 total. Runs great, but pretty sure I could have more timing and bring it in faster.
So I swapped springs to the lightest pair (was on second lightest already). No change to the 34 final, but now it's in by 2k, and starts coming in at 500 - which meant my "initial" (timing at idle) is actually closer to ~13-14.
Well, it ran a little better at a slow cruise, but couldn't idle to save it's life. Would hunt like crazy, stall frequently, all sorts of crap. I swapped back to the medium spring and all is well again. Here's my questions:
- I've done a lot of research on timing and I cannot believe that an extra ~3-4 degrees of idle timing, when it's already so low, is causing me to idle so badly. I know a lot of people lock out their timing at ~32-34 right at idle and are mostly fine, lots of people have 15-25 initial, etc. So what gives...why do I need such a ridiculously low initial timing?
- My idle speed is 800 rpm. From everything I've seen on this site, that's *really* low. I love it because it's quiet, makes it possible to dock somewhat easily, etc. Could this be why I need such retarded timing at idle? Is there any downside to idling so low?
Let me know if you need any engine specs (492 chevy, cam is a hydraulic roller ~230 @0.050, 0.600", 112 LSA, installed 4 degrees retarded) or if you've got any thoughts...thanks!
